Some recent studies suggest that insider trading raises the cost of capital for securities issuers and decreases overall economic growth. Trading by specific Viridian Therapeutics insiders, such as employees or executives, is commonly permitted as long as it does not rely on Viridian Therapeutics' material information that is not in the public domain. Local jurisdictions usually require such trading to be reported in order to monitor insider transactions. In many U.S. states, trading conducted by corporate officers, key employees, directors, or significant shareholders must be reported to the regulator or publicly disclosed, usually within a few business days of the trade. In these cases Viridian Therapeutics insiders are required to file a Form 4 with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) when buying or selling shares of their own companies.

The market value of Viridian Therapeutics is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of Viridian that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of Viridian Therapeutics' value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is Viridian Therapeutics' true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because Viridian Therapeutics' market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ect Viridian Therapeutics' under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
In summary, please note that there is a difference between Viridian Therapeutics' value and its price, as these two are different measures arrived at by various means.
